site stats

Database automatic locking

WebInnoDB performs row-level locking in such a way that when it searches or scans a table index, it sets shared or exclusive locks on the index records it encounters. Thus, the row-level locks are actually index-record locks. A next-key lock on an index record also affects the “gap” before that index record. WebJun 16, 2024 · The shared lock on a database level is imposed to prevent dropping of the database or restoring a database backup over the database in use. For example, ... Auto – This option allows the lock …

Transaction locking and row versioning guide - SQL Server

WebChange the network refresh and update settings. Open the database that you want to help run faster. Click File > Options to open the Access Options dialog box. In the left pane, … WebOptimistic locking is a technique for SQL database applications that does not hold row locks between selecting and updating or deleting a row. The application is written to optimistically assume that unlocked rows are unlikely to change before the update or delete operation. If the row does change, the update or delete will fail and the ... fixation pvc plafond https://ashleysauve.com

Bypass startup options when you open a database

WebDeadlocks can affect the performance of your database, so Oracle provides some scripts and views that enable you to monitor locks. Oracle Database automatically detects deadlocks and resolves them by rolling back one statement involved in the deadlock, releasing one set of the conflicting row locks. The database returns a corresponding … WebB Automatic and Manual Locking Mechanisms During SQL Operations. This appendix describes mechanisms that lock data either automatically or as specified by the user during SQL statements. For a general discussion of locking mechanisms in the context of data concurrency and consistency, see Oracle Database Concepts . WebJan 14, 2024 · Lock escalation occurs when numerous locks are held at one level of granularity (for example, rows) and a database raises the locks to a higher level of granularity (for example, table). For example, if a single user locks many rows in a table, some databases automatically escalate the user’s row locks to a single table. can lg phone batteries be replaced

locklist - Maximum storage for lock list configuration parameter

Category:Levels of Locking in DBMS - GeeksforGeeks

Tags:Database automatic locking

Database automatic locking

Database Locking: What it is, Why it Matters and What to …

WebMar 20, 2024 · Use the following steps to create a new support request from the Azure portal for Azure SQL Database. First, verify that optimized locking is enabled for your database. On the Azure portal menu, select Help + support. In Help + support, select Create a support request. For Issue type, select Technical. WebTo bypass all startup options, complete the following step: Hold down the SHIFT key while opening your database. Depending on the macro security settings for your database, …

Database automatic locking

Did you know?

WebLock conversion is different from lock escalation, which occurs when numerous locks are held at one level of granularity (for example, rows) and a database raises the locks to a higher level of granularity (for example, … WebTo bypass all startup options, complete the following step: Hold down the SHIFT key while opening your database. Depending on the macro security settings for your database, you might see one or more security messages on startup. Note: You must continue to hold down the SHIFT key while you close all the security messages, or the startup options ...

WebUnderstanding how locks are handled in the database is very important. The basics of the locking mechanism in MySQL and MS SQL Server are similar, but there are differences in the implementation. ... database; Automatic lock escalation can happen to optimize performance. Lock escalation means that for example several rows are locked in a table ... Webtl;dr. Transactions are not locks, but hold locks that are acquired automatically during operations. And django does not add any locking by default, so the answer is No, it does not lock the database. E.g. if you were do: @transaction.atomic def update_db (): cursor.execute ('UPDATE app_model SET model_name TO 'bob' WHERE model_id = …

WebJul 25, 2024 · This search facility features: flexible search syntax; automatic word stemming and relevance ranking; as well as graphical results. Solar tracker systems include a torque tube, a column supporting the torque tube, a solar panel connected to the torque tube, and a locking assembly. Web0 or 1 per database test.lock.db Database lock file. Automatically (re-)created while the database is in use. Format: .lock.db: 1 per database (only if in use) test.trace.db Trace file (if the trace option is enabled). Contains trace information. Format: .trace.db Renamed to .trace.db.old if too big. 0 or 1 per ...

WebFeb 9, 2024 · The list below shows the available lock modes and the contexts in which they are used automatically by PostgreSQL.You can also acquire any of these locks …

WebSep 14, 2014 · Bob will have to wait for Alice to end her transaction and when Bob’s SELECT is unblocked he will automatically see her changes, therefore Alice’s UPDATE won’t be lost. Both transactions should use … can l glutamine be taken with foodWebOracle Database always performs locking automatically to ensure data concurrency, data integrity, and statement-level read consistency. However, you can override the Oracle … can lg smart tv watch people as they watch tvWebAutomatic Locks in DML Operations. The purpose of a DML lock, also called a data lock, is to guarantee the integrity of data being accessed concurrently by multiple users. For … fixation psychosexual stagesWebTo minimize the cost of locking, the SQL Server Database Engine locks resources automatically at a level appropriate to the task. Locking at a smaller granularity, such as rows, increases concurrency but has a higher overhead because more locks must be held if many rows are locked. Locking at a larger granularity, such as tables, are expensive ... fixation rando dynafithttp://www.oraclemasterpiece.com/2024/01/oracle-locking-mechanism/ fixation rackWebThey are entirely automatic, are held for a very short time, and can only be held in exclusive mode. Being local to the node, internal locks and latches do not provide internode synchronization. Enqueues. Enqueues are shared memory structures which serialize access to resources in the database. These locks can be local to one instance or global ... can lg stylo 5 wireless chargingWebJan 28, 2024 · We can turn it On or Off using the SQL Server Management Studio or T-SQL code. First, we right-click on the database for which we need to enable or disable the AutoShrink. Then we choose the Properties. Next, on the Database Properties window, we click on the Options from the left side pane. Now, we can see the AutoShrink option on … fixation pvc 40